The ketogenic diet is a high-fat, low-carb eating plan that aims to induce ketosis, a metabolic state where the body burns fat for fuel instead of carbohydrates.
In ketosis, the liver converts fatty acids into ketones, which serve as an alternative energy source for the brain and body when carbohydrate intake is significantly reduced.
Protein is essential on a keto diet to preserve muscle mass while promoting fat loss, especially since the body can lose muscle during weight loss.
